Construction and Customization Options
Container home construction involves several approaches, from DIY projects to professional architectural services. Basic modifications include cutting openings for windows and doors, adding insulation, and installing electrical and plumbing systems. More complex customizations involve structural modifications, multi-container configurations, and luxury finishes.
Professional builders offer turnkey solutions that handle all aspects of construction, from design and permits to final installation. Modular approaches allow for factory construction with on-site assembly, reducing construction time and weather-related delays.
Cost Analysis and Provider Comparison
Container home costs vary significantly based on size, customization level, and location. Basic single-container homes can range from $50,000 to $100,000, while luxury multi-container designs may cost $200,000 to $400,000 or more.
| Provider Type | Service Offered | Cost Estimation |
|---|---|---|
| DIY Container Suppliers | Basic container and materials | $15,000 - $40,000 |
| Prefab Container Companies | Partially finished units | $60,000 - $150,000 |
| Custom Container Builders | Full design and construction | $100,000 - $300,000 |
| Luxury Container Architects | High-end custom designs | $200,000 - $500,000+ |

Benefits and Considerations
Container homes offer numerous advantages including reduced construction time, lower environmental impact through material reuse, and design flexibility. They provide excellent structural integrity due to their original purpose for ocean transport and can withstand extreme weather conditions when properly modified.
However, considerations include local building codes and zoning restrictions, which vary by location. Some areas have specific requirements for container home construction, while others may not permit them at all. Proper insulation and moisture control are essential to prevent condensation issues, and professional consultation is recommended for electrical and plumbing installations.
